Padmasambhava Buddhist Center of Tennessee is one of the largest Tibetan Dharma groups in the region, established in 1990. Led by Venerable Khenpo Tsewang Dongyal Rinpoche, the center meets regularly at the Yeshe Tsogyal Temple in Nashville and holds annual retreats at Padma Gochen Ling, their retreat center in Monterey, Tennessee. The center is dedicated to preserving the authentic teachings of Buddha Shakyamuni and Guru Padmasambhava, with a focus on the Nyingma school and Vajrayana Buddhism.

As a holder of the complete Nyingmapa lineage, Khenpo Tsewang Rinpoche is a master of Dzogchen and is well-versed in the Theravada, Mahayana, and Vajrayana schools. He has co-authored over 35 Dharma books in English and travels worldwide to give teachings, empowerments, and personal guidance. Padmasambhava Buddhist Center is a member-supported organization with centers in the USA, India, Puerto Rico, Latvia, and Russia, as well as monastic institutions in India, the USA, and Russia.
